Committee forwards Civic Center CBD annual reports; OEWD flags $200,000 renewal expense for review

San Francisco Board of Supervisors Government and Oversight Committee · April 16, 2015
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The Government and Oversight Committee forwarded the Civic Center Community Benefit District annual reports (FY2011–2014) to the full Board April 16, 2015, praising ambassador outreach while OEWD said $200,000 earmarked for renewal expenses requires clarification.

The San Francisco Board of Supervisors Government and Oversight Committee on April 16, 2015 voted to forward to the full Board the Civic Center Community Benefit District annual reports for fiscal years 2011–2014.

Office of Economic and Workforce Development staff told the Committee that a budget line previously shown as “over $700,000” was incorrect and that the Civic Center CBD’s assessment budget is $691,964.
